10. google analytics
Collected data
Information on browser type/version, operating system used, referrer URL (originating URL), IP address of the accessing computer, time of server request, HTML pages visited, number and duration of sessions. The IP address is shortened by Google within member states of the European Union or in other contracting states of the Agreement on the European Economic Area. If necessary, the full IP address is transferred to a Google server in the USA and only shortened there.
Purpose and legal basis of processing
The purpose of the collection is the demand-oriented design of our website. The legal basis for the collection is a legitimate interest in providing you with a good service. (Art. 6 para. 1 letter f DSGVO).
Additional information
Recipients of the data are internal offices at MyFeld and trusted partners who are consulted for data analysis.
The duration of the storage is 38 months.

17 Right of objection according to Art. 21 DSGVO
Individual right of objection
You have the right to object to the processing of personal data concerning you at any time on grounds relating to your particular situation. This also applies to profiling within the meaning of Article 4 (4) DSGVO. If you object, we will no longer process your personal data unless one of the following conditions is met:
we can demonstrate compelling legitimate grounds for the processing which override your interests, rights and freedoms;
the processing serves the assertion, exercise or defense of legal claims.
Right to object to processing of data for advertising purposes
In individual cases, we process your personal data for the purpose of direct marketing. You have the right to object at any time to the processing of personal data concerning you for the purposes of such advertising; this also applies to profiling, insofar as it is associated with such direct advertising. If you object to processing for direct marketing purposes, we will no longer process your personal data for these purposes. The objection can be addressed form-free to the responsible person.
